Abstract

Recovery and regeneration modalities have been developed empirically over the years to help and support training programmes aimed at maximizing athletic performance. Professional athletes undergo numerous training sessions, characterized by differing modalities of varying volumes and intensities, with the aim of physiological adaptation leading to improved performance. Scientific support to athletes focuses on improving the chances of a training programme producing the largest adaptive response. In competition it is mainly targeted at maximizing the chances of optimal performance and recovery when high performance levels are required repeatedly in quick succession (e.g. heats/finals). In recent years, a lot of emphasis has been put on recovery modalities. In particular, emphasis has been placed on the need to reduce the delayed onset of muscle soreness (DOMS) typically evident following training and competitive activities inducing a certain degree of muscle damage. One of the most used recovery modalities consists of cold-water immersion and/or ice/cold applications to muscles affected by DOMS. While the scientific literature has provided a rationale for such modalities to reduce pain in athletes and recreationally active adults, it is doubtful if this rationale is appropriate to aid training with adolescent athletes. In particular, since these methods have been suggested to potentially impair the muscle remodeling process leading to muscle hypertrophy. While this debate is still active in the literature, many coaches adopt such practices in youth populations, simply transferring what they see in elite sportspeople directly; without questioning the rationale, safety or effectiveness as well as the potential for such activity to reduce the adaptive potential of skeletal muscle remodeling in adolescent athletes. The aim of this review was to assess the current knowledge base on the use of ice/cold applications for recovery purposes in adolescent athletes in order to provide useful guidelines for sports scientists, medical practitioners, physiotherapists and coaches working with such populations as well as developing research questions for further research activities in this area. Based on the current evidence, it seems clear that evidence for acute benefits of such interventions are scarce and more work is needed to ascertain the physiological implications on a pre or peri-pubertal population.

摘要

多年来,人们凭经验开发了恢复和再生方法,以帮助和支持旨在最大限度提高运动成绩的训练计划。职业运动员要进行大量的训练课程,其特点是训练方式、训练量和强度各不相同,目的是通过生理适应来提高成绩。对运动员的科学支持侧重于提高训练计划产生最大适应性反应的可能性。在比赛中,其主要目标是在需要连续快速达到高水平表现(如预赛/决赛)时,最大限度地提高达到最佳表现和恢复的可能性。近年来,人们非常重视恢复方法。特别是,人们强调需要减少通常在训练和竞技活动后出现的延迟性肌肉酸痛(DOMS),这些活动会导致一定程度的肌肉损伤。最常用的恢复方法之一是对受DOMS影响的肌肉进行冷水浸泡和/或冰敷。虽然科学文献为这些方法减轻运动员和有运动习惯的成年人的疼痛提供了理论依据,但这种理论依据是否适用于帮助青少年运动员训练仍值得怀疑。特别是,因为这些方法被认为可能会损害导致肌肉肥大的肌肉重塑过程。虽然文献中对此争论仍很激烈,但许多教练在青少年群体中采用了这些做法,只是直接照搬他们在精英运动员身上看到的做法;而没有质疑其理论依据、安全性、有效性以及这种活动降低青少年运动员骨骼肌重塑适应性潜力的可能性。这篇综述的目的是评估目前关于在青少年运动员中使用冰敷/冷敷进行恢复的知识基础,以便为与这类人群合作的运动科学家、医生、物理治疗师和教练提供有用的指导方针,并为该领域的进一步研究活动提出研究问题。基于目前的证据,显然此类干预措施的急性益处的证据很少,需要更多的研究来确定对青春期前或青春期人群的生理影响。
